Button: Final races a preparation for 2014

Vodafone McLaren Mercedes Formula 1 teams will spend the final three races of the 2013 season focusing on next year, according to McLaren driver Jenson Button. Button, whose McLaren team has yet to finish a race in the top four this season, believes that with the world championship decided, teams will utilise the ‘dead rubber' events to focus on 2014. 'I think the whole team ought to feel encouraged by our pace in India last weekend,' he said.
